スピードテスト.jp ニュース RoboMind: 子供たちにロボットのプログラミングを教えましょう

RoboMind: 子供たちにロボットのプログラミングを教えましょう

RoboMindは、仮想ロボットを使ってプログラミングの基礎を教える教育ツールです。初心者に適している簡単なプログラミング言語Roboを使用しています。学生は、迷路のナビゲートや物の操作といった実践的な課題を通じて、アルゴリズム的思考を学びます。

RoboMind: 子供たちにロボットのプログラミングを教えましょう

21世紀においてデジタルリテラシーは読み書きと同じくらい重要になってきています。多くの教育プログラムが過度に簡略化されたビジュアル環境に依存している中、RoboMindはバランスの取れたアプローチを提供します。明晰さと実践的な学習を結びつけることで、小学校の子供たちからプログラミング初心者まで関心を引きつけます。

RoboMindとは?

RoboMindは仮想ロボットの操作を通じてプログラミングを教える教育プラットフォームです。その基盤は、初心者でもすぐに基本原理を理解できる簡単なプログラミング言語Roboで構成されています。

このインタラクティブなツールは特に子供たちに適しており、遊び感覚での学習を提供します。ユーザーは徐々にループ、条件、変数といったアルゴリズム思考を身につけます。教育システムは簡単な課題からより複雑なものへと体系的に設計されています。

仮想環境は現実の状況をシミュレートしており、ロボットは倉庫や迷路といった様々なタイプのエリアを移動します。RoboMindはプログラミングの知識だけでなく、論理的思考力、創造力、問題解決能力も育みます。また、無料で利用できる点もプラスです。

RoboMindの動作方法は?

RoboMindは直感的なプログラミング言語Roboを使用して教育を行います。ユーザーが基本原理を迅速に理解し、段階的にスキルを発展させるのを支援するために設計されています。最初のレッスンは、ロボットの前進や回転といった簡単なコマンドで始まります。

次に、物を持ち上げたり、図形を描いたりするような複雑な機能が追加されます。体系的なアプローチは、ツール全体の構造や指令の順序を理解するのに役立ちます。

教育は準備されたレッスンを通じて行われ、徐々にループ、条件、変数といった高度な概念を紹介します。システムはさらに即時のフィードバックを提供します—ロボットは与えられた課題を達成するか、コードのエラーを通知します。ユーザーは独自のシナリオを作成することもできます。

RoboMindのメリット

RoboMindは他のプログラムとは異なり、ロボットを使った作業の現実的なシミュレーションを提供します。環境内で具体的なコマンドを実行し、実践的な課題を解決します。前述のプログラミング言語Roboは、ブロックコーディングと、PythonやJavaのようなより進んだ言語との間の理想的な橋渡しを提供します。

Blockly Gamesのビジュアルブロック積み上げとは異なり、ここでは子供たちは実際のシンタックスを学ぶことができます。無料で利用できる点も、TynkerやMinecraft: Education Editionといった有料の代替品とは異なります。

RoboMindのデメリット

ScratchやAliceに比べて、クリエイティビティの余地が少ないです。ユーザーは主に事前に定義された課題をこなすことに制限されています。特に子供たちにとっては、グラフィックスがシンプルであるため、例えばMinecraft: Education Editionほど魅力的ではないと感じるかもしれません。

技術的な障害として、アプリケーションのインストールが必要であることがありますが、多くの競合プラットフォームはブラウザ上で直接動作します。RoboMindはまた、経験豊富なユーザー向けの高度な機能を欠いており、物理ロボットとの接続をサポートしていません。

教師にとって、RoboMindの教育準備は困難かもしれません、このツールはCode.orgやTynkerのように広範な教育用素材や計画を提供していないためです。

RoboMindを始めるには?

RoboMindを始めるには、公式ウェブサイトからパソコンまたはノートパソコンにアプリケーションをダウンロードする必要があります。オペレーティングシステム(Windows、macOSまたはLinux)に応じたバージョンの選択を忘れないでください。その後、インストールウィザードの指示に従ってください。

起動後は、基本的なロボットの操作とコマンドの使用に関するチュートリアルを子供たちと一緒に確認してください。その後、ロボットの前進、回転、またはゲーム画面内でのナビゲートといった簡単な課題を始めることができます。

経験が増すと、徐々により高度な概念に移行することができます。ジオメトリックな形の作成や、独自のシナリオの作成を試すこともできます。教育ビデオも利用できます。

RoboMindは自習用としても、授業での利用にも適しており、教師は準備された課題を使用でき、グループ作業にも対応しています。いくつかの制限があるものの、プログラミングやロボット作業に初めて触れる初心者にとっては依然として適した選択肢です。

より高速な接続と少ないケーブルをお求めですか?USB4とThunderbolt 4は未来です。本記事では、これらの技術が何をできるのか、どのように異なるのか、そしてどちらがあなたに適しているのかをわかりやすく紹介します。ゲームをするにせよコンテンツを作るにせよ、USB4とThunderbolt 4は生活を大いに便利にします。

ボットネットはサイバー犯罪者にとって最も危険な武器の一つです。これはリモートで秘密裏に制御される感染コンピュータのネットワークのことを指します。あなたのコンピュータがこの「ゾンビ」デバイスの軍隊の一部となり、DDoS攻撃、スパムの送信、暗号通貨の採掘、またはデータの盗難に悪用される可能性があります。被害者であることをどう見分け、効果的にどう身を守るか?

あなたのスマートホームが中断や問題なく動作する方法をお探しですか?適切なホームネットワークの設定は、すべての接続されたデバイスがスムーズに動作するために重要です。私たちの記事は、適切なルーターの選択、その戦略的な配置、およびさまざまな家庭のタイプに最適な設定をガイドします。

ChatGPTは人工知能の世界を変えましたが、AIアシスタントの分野で唯一のプレーヤーではありません。さまざまな焦点を持つ5つの興味深い代替案を発見してください。分析的なClaudeから多目的なGemini、さらにはヨーロッパのMistralまで。 それぞれが異なる特徴を持ち、異なる機能を提供します。

AIの基本概念について、機械学習やニューラルネットワークから自然言語処理までを解説します。AIの実践的な学習の始め方、使用するツール、およびこの急速に発展する分野に追随する方法をご紹介します。

ピンとFPSは、ゲーム体験の質を決定する2つの重要な要素です。ピンはデバイスとゲームサーバー間の通信速度を反映し、FPSはゲーム内の映像の滑らかさを決定します。当ガイドでは、エラーの特定方法と簡単な修正法をお教えします。